This is an automated email from the ASF dual-hosted git repository.
ash pushed a change to branch main
in repository https://gitbox.apache.org/repos/asf/airflow.git
from 8fea7e5fdf1 Simplify TI.refresh_from_db (#48799)
add f01e5e2f64d Migrate standard decorators to standard provider (#48683)
No new revisions were added by this update.
Summary of changes:
airflow-core/src/airflow/decorators/__init__.py | 35 ++-----------
airflow-core/src/airflow/decorators/__init__.pyi | 18 -------
.../src/airflow/decorators/setup_teardown.py | 7 ++-
.../unit/serialization/test_dag_serialization.py | 4 +-
providers/standard/provider.yaml | 20 ++++++++
.../providers/standard/decorators}/__init__.py | 0
.../airflow/providers/standard}/decorators/bash.py | 0
.../standard}/decorators/branch_external_python.py | 2 +-
.../standard}/decorators/branch_python.py | 2 +-
.../standard}/decorators/branch_virtualenv.py | 2 +-
.../standard}/decorators/external_python.py | 2 +-
.../providers/standard}/decorators/python.py | 0
.../standard}/decorators/python_virtualenv.py | 2 +-
.../providers/standard}/decorators/sensor.py | 0
.../standard}/decorators/short_circuit.py | 2 +-
.../providers/standard/get_provider_info.py | 29 +++++++++++
.../tests/unit/standard}/decorators/test_bash.py | 18 +++++--
.../decorators/test_branch_external_python.py | 35 +++++++++++--
.../standard}/decorators/test_branch_python.py | 35 +++++++++++--
.../standard}/decorators/test_branch_virtualenv.py | 46 +++++++++++++++--
.../standard}/decorators/test_external_python.py | 11 +++++
.../tests/unit/standard/decorators/test_python.py | 3 ++
.../standard}/decorators/test_python_virtualenv.py | 6 +++
.../tests/unit/standard}/decorators/test_sensor.py | 6 +++
.../standard}/decorators/test_short_circuit.py | 57 +++++++++++++++++++++-
25 files changed, 268 insertions(+), 74 deletions(-)
copy {airflow-core/src/airflow/api =>
providers/standard/src/airflow/providers/standard/decorators}/__init__.py (100%)
rename {airflow-core/src/airflow =>
providers/standard/src/airflow/providers/standard}/decorators/bash.py (100%)
rename {airflow-core/src/airflow =>
providers/standard/src/airflow/providers/standard}/decorators/branch_external_python.py
(96%)
rename {airflow-core/src/airflow =>
providers/standard/src/airflow/providers/standard}/decorators/branch_python.py
(96%)
rename {airflow-core/src/airflow =>
providers/standard/src/airflow/providers/standard}/decorators/branch_virtualenv.py
(96%)
rename {airflow-core/src/airflow =>
providers/standard/src/airflow/providers/standard}/decorators/external_python.py
(96%)
rename {airflow-core/src/airflow =>
providers/standard/src/airflow/providers/standard}/decorators/python.py (100%)
rename {airflow-core/src/airflow =>
providers/standard/src/airflow/providers/standard}/decorators/python_virtualenv.py
(96%)
rename {airflow-core/src/airflow =>
providers/standard/src/airflow/providers/standard}/decorators/sensor.py (100%)
rename {airflow-core/src/airflow =>
providers/standard/src/airflow/providers/standard}/decorators/short_circuit.py
(96%)
rename {airflow-core/tests/unit =>
providers/standard/tests/unit/standard}/decorators/test_bash.py (97%)
rename {airflow-core/tests/unit =>
providers/standard/tests/unit/standard}/decorators/test_branch_external_python.py
(64%)
rename {airflow-core/tests/unit =>
providers/standard/tests/unit/standard}/decorators/test_branch_python.py (61%)
rename {airflow-core/tests/unit =>
providers/standard/tests/unit/standard}/decorators/test_branch_virtualenv.py
(61%)
rename {airflow-core/tests/unit =>
providers/standard/tests/unit/standard}/decorators/test_external_python.py (91%)
rename {airflow-core/tests/unit =>
providers/standard/tests/unit/standard}/decorators/test_python_virtualenv.py
(98%)
rename {airflow-core/tests/unit =>
providers/standard/tests/unit/standard}/decorators/test_sensor.py (94%)
rename {airflow-core/tests/unit =>
providers/standard/tests/unit/standard}/decorators/test_short_circuit.py (70%)